WebCalculate BTU/hr. BTU/hr. = Gallons per hr x 8.33 x ?T°F Calculate tons of cooling capacity Tons = BTU/hr. ÷ 12,000 Oversize the chiller by 20% Ideal Size in Tons = Tons x 1.2 If you follow these steps, you should have the ideal chiller size for your needs.
